DOTY v. CITY OF TAMPA

No. 94-1154-CIV-T-17E.

947 F.Supp. 468 (1996)

John F. DOTY, individually and as trustee, Plaintiff, v. CITY OF TAMPA, a municipality, et al., Defendants.

United States District Court, M.D. Florida, Tampa Division.

November 18, 1996.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

George P. Kickliter, Law Office of George P. Kickliter, Tampa, FL, for John F. Doty.

Jorge I. Martin, City Attorney's Office, City of Tampa, Tampa, FL, for City of Tampa, William Smith, Dennis E. Manelli and Samuel L. Cannon, Jr.


ORDER GRANTING IN PART, DENYING IN PART, DEFENDANTS' MOTION TO DISMISS THE COMPLAINT

KOVACHEVICH, Chief Judge.

This cause comes before the Court on Defendants, CITY OF TAMPA's (hereinafter Tampa), WILLIAM SMITH's (hereinafter inspector Smith), DENNIS E. MANELLI's (hereinafter hearing master Manelli), and SAMUEL L. CANNON, JR.'s, (hereinafter hearing master Cannon) Renewed Motion to Dismiss Plaintiff's First Amended Complaint
